Matthew R. Hayward is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Food Science and Microbi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Matthew R. Hayward has authored 13 papers receiving a total of 743 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 11 papers in Molecular Biology, 6 papers in Food Science and 4 papers in Microbiology. Recurrent topics in Matthew R. Hayward’s work include Gut microbiota and health (6 papers), Reproductive tract infections research (4 papers) and Salmonella and Campylobacter epidemiology (4 papers). Matthew R. Hayward is often cited by papers focused on Gut microbiota and health (6 papers), Reproductive tract infections research (4 papers) and Salmonella and Campylobacter epidemiology (4 papers). Matthew R. Hayward collaborates with scholars based in Germany, United States and United Kingdom. Matthew R. Hayward's co-authors include Thomas Schmidt, Peer Bork, Paul Igor Costea, Luís Pedro Coelho, Martin J. Woodward, Vincent A. A. Jansen, Paul Wilmes, Anna Heintz‐Buschart, Carine de Beaufort and Shinichi Sunagawa and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, The Journal of Infectious Diseases and International Journal of Pharmaceutics.
